Abstract: We address the problem of finding a textual summary of facts within a path in a knowledge graph.Knowledge graphs are increasingly used in search engines and store data in the form of a Semantic Web structure making retrieval of information more accurate and efficient. Our solution would allow users to be given a small description of the search results increasing their comprehension of the facts presented to them. Ranking of passages is done using passage and document level evidence to find appropriate descriptions of multi-hop relationships. The source dataset used for our project is Wikipedia text corpus.
